The present invention relates to a kind of ceramic magneto-optic memory technique, it is characterized in that, it comprises the oxide ceramics taking the oxide shown in following formula (1) as principal component, and the refractive index of crystal boundary and the specific refractivity of principal phase of described oxide ceramics crystal at 25 DEG C be below 0.004, (Tb x Re 1-x ) 2 O 3 (1) (in formula, Re represents to be selected from least one element in scandium, yttrium, lanthanum, europium, gadolinium, ytterbium, holmium, lutetium, 0.4≤x≤1.0). According to the present invention, the ceramic magneto-optic memory technique of polarized light state is good and extinction ratio the is large Faraday polarization apparatus for optoisolator etc. can be reliably provided, can be provided for the miniaturization of the optoisolator of processing equipment light fibre laser. |
